Public multiplayer beta for Modern Warefare 2, why not?
As you know by now, Robert Bowling community manager of Infinity Ward confirmed that gamers around the world will not get their hands on the much anticipated game Modern Warefare 2 before 10, November 2009, which is the official release date for the game. But why not since Infinity Ward’s 2007 hit Call of Duty 4: Modern Warfare had a multiplayer beta on Microsoft’s Xbox Live prior to release.
I will explain why I’m concerned about this; first of all, most of the successful multiplayer games such as Halo 3, Call of Duty 4, and Killzone 2 has had benefited from the public beta that took place before those games set to be released. If Infinity Ward do a public beta, they can ensure the game to be as close as to glitches free and if they achieved this, Modern Warefare 2 gamers will be satisfied from the game since day one.
Do you remember the huge number of glitches Gears of War 2 had when it was released last year? Do you remember how many title updates the game got to fix its own glitches? That’s because the game hadn’t been tested enough before it was set to be released.
Even the highly polished game Uncharted 2 is having a public beta right now. I know that Infinity Ward is doing a closed beta for the press and they are testing the game by professional testers in the office, but in my opinion it isn’t enough to guarantee the game to be as perfect as fans of the franchise hopes for.
Modern Warefare 2 is going to be a very excellent game, I can guarantee this, but I’m very concerned about the multiplayer portion of the game, maybe I could be wrong, but I need the game to deliver an excellent experience from day one.
